What is GPS Tracking?

GPS tracking units communicate with satellites, originally launched for government use, to identify precise locations anywhere on the planet.  When installed on a vehicle, placed inside cargo, or carried by a person, a GPS tracking unit allows users to know the vehicle, cargo or person’s exact location.

How Can GPS Tracking Devices Save Me Money?

How a GPS tracking system can save you money depends on what kind of business you have.  If you are a contractor or heavy equipment business, GPS tracking devices can potentially save you thousands of dollars by allowing authorities to quickly locate your equipment if stolen.

If you operate a delivery or other transportation service, GPS tracking units can help you save money by reducing your fuel costs and vehicle mileage by helping you plot efficient delivery and service routes.

In addition, many business owners save money with GPS tracking systems because they allow them to more effectively manage their employees.  With GPS tracking devices installed on every vehicle, it's easy to identify misuse of equipment and excessive downtime.

How Much Does a GPS Tracking System Cost?

The cost of a GPS tracking system varies largely depending on the size of your business, the number of vehicles or pieces of equipment you want to track and your reporting preferences.  Ranging from a few hundred dollars per vehicle on up, GPS tracking systems are now available for almost every budget.
